Why Linux, specifically, for a dedicated server

This part is worth spelling out because it's easy to assume Linux is the default choice without actually knowing why. A few concrete reasons keep showing up:

No licensing fee: Windows Server carries a real, recurring licensing cost that gets added to your monthly bill regardless of provider. Linux distros are free, which is a meaningful chunk of savings on a dedicated server where you're already paying for the hardware itself.

Stability under load: Linux has a long track record of running for months without a reboot under sustained, heavy traffic, a property that matters a lot once uptime becomes something your business actually depends on rather than a nice-to-have.

Stack compatibility: PHP, Python, Node.js, Docker, Kubernetes, and most modern web and application frameworks are built and tested primarily against Linux. Running your stack on the OS it was designed for tends to remove a category of weird, hard-to-diagnose issues before they start.

Security model: Linux's permission structure, combined with a smaller attack surface for common malware targeting Windows environments, gives it a real security edge for internet-facing servers, though that's a starting point, not a substitute for actually configuring firewalls and monitoring properly.

Open-source flexibility: Full root access on Linux means you're never locked into a vendor's idea of how the server should be configured. If your workload needs a custom kernel module or an unusual package combination, Linux generally won't fight you on it.

None of this depends on which provider you pick; Linux is Linux everywhere. What changes from provider to provider is everything wrapped around it: the actual hardware, the network, the support team, and the security tooling that either comes bundled in or gets billed as an extra.

What actually separates one Linux dedicated server provider from another

Since the OS itself is a constant, the real differences worth evaluating are:

Hardware generation and storage type: NVMe SSDs have become the practical standard for anything performance-sensitive, but plenty of "cheap" dedicated plans still default to SATA SSD or older spinning disks to hit a lower price point. Always check the actual storage type, not just the capacity.

Network capacity and DDoS protection: Bandwidth limits, port speed, and whether DDoS mitigation is included by default matter enormously for anything public-facing. A server with great CPU specs and a weak network connection will still bottleneck under real traffic.

Data center location: Latency is physics, not opinion. A server sitting close to your actual user base will consistently outperform a technically superior server on the wrong continent, and for businesses serving a specific region, this is one of the most underrated factors in the entire buying decision.

Security stack: Managed firewalls, intrusion detection, malware scanning, and automated backups are reasonable baseline expectations on a modern dedicated server; the question is whether they're included in the price or sold back to you piece by piece.

Management depth: Self-managed puts you fully in charge of OS patching, security updates, and troubleshooting. Managed plans shift some or all of that to the provider, but "managed" is used loosely enough across the industry that it's worth getting specifics in writing.

Support responsiveness, specifically for Linux server administration: General ticket support and genuine Linux sysadmin expertise aren't the same thing. A support team that can talk you through an iptables rule or a systemd service issue is worth more than one that can only restart the machine and escalate.

Choosing the right plan for your business size

Not every business needs the same Linux dedicated server setup. A rough way to think about sizing this correctly:

Solo developers and small websites: A modest CPU/RAM configuration is usually enough; the priority here should be reliable uptime and responsive support over raw horsepower you won't actually use.

Small businesses and growing agencies (2–20 sites): A mid-tier plan with NVMe storage and a security stack bundled in becomes worthwhile once you're managing multiple client properties or a business-critical application, since downtime starts to have a real cost attached to it.

Multi-branch businesses and SaaS teams: Prioritise providers that let you scale CPU, RAM, and storage without a full migration to new hardware. This is where checking a provider's upgrade path in advance saves a genuinely painful re-platforming project later.

Agencies managing many client sites: Look for a provider that supports efficient multi-tenancy whether through a control panel like Plesk or cPanel, or through containerization, with strong access separation between client environments. Daily backups and 24/7 support become non-negotiable at this scale, since a single incident can affect multiple clients at once.

Managed vs. self-managed Linux dedicated servers

This decision affects both your monthly bill and how much of your own time gets consumed by server administration, so it's worth being honest about which side of it you're actually on:

Feature Self-managed Managed
OS Updates and Security Patching Your responsibility Handled by the provider
Technical Expertise Required Solid Linux sysadmin knowledge Minimal; the provider fills the gap
Support Scope Usually hardware and network only Covers hardware, OS, and often application-level issues
Backups You configure and maintain Typically included as part of the service
Cost Lower Higher, but predictable
Time Investment Ongoing and non-trivial Minimal on your end

A common mistake here is picking self-managed to save money without an honest read on whether anyone on the team actually has the Linux administration skills to keep the server patched, secured, and running smoothly. A cheaper plan that leads to a security incident six months later isn't actually cheaper.

Choosing the right Linux distro for your workload

Linux isn't one operating system, and the distro you pick affects compatibility, support lifespan, and how much manual configuration you'll be doing:

  • Ubuntu: broad package support, frequent updates, a large community for troubleshooting. A safe default for most general web and application workloads.
  • AlmaLinux / CentOS-based distros: closer to enterprise RHEL compatibility, often preferred for cPanel/Plesk environments and workloads that need long-term stability over bleeding-edge packages.
  • Debian: known for stability and a conservative release cycle, a common choice for production servers that prioritise predictability over having the newest package versions.

What this actually costs

Linux dedicated server pricing varies by region and specification, but a few patterns hold up broadly:

  • Entry-level Linux dedicated plans generally start in the low thousands of rupees per month in India (or roughly $40–$80/month internationally) and scale up sharply with CPU core count, RAM, and NVMe capacity.
  • Since Linux itself carries no licensing fee, most of the price difference between a "cheap" and "premium" plan comes down to hardware generation, network capacity, and how much support and security is bundled in.
  • Watch for "unmetered bandwidth" claims; these often come with fair-use caps buried in the acceptable use policy rather than genuinely unlimited data transfer.
  • Managed support, when priced as an add-on rather than bundled, can add anywhere from a modest premium to nearly doubling the base server cost depending on the provider always get the fully loaded price before comparing two plans side by side.

Common mistakes when choosing a Linux dedicated server provider

  • Comparing base prices without accounting for security add-ons, backups, and managed support that some providers bundle and others charge for separately.
  • Assuming any distro will do without checking compatibility with your actual stack or control panel first.
  • Going self-managed to save money without an honest assessment of whether anyone on the team can actually keep the server patched and secured.
  • Ignoring data center location relative to your audience, which affects latency more than almost any other single factor on a spec sheet.
  • Not confirming what "managed" actually covers before signing, hardware-only support and full application-level support get sold under the same word far too often.
  • Skipping a trial or test period when one is available, and finding out about performance issues only after committing to a longer-term plan.
